@Gerard: There aren't a lot of statistics but
http://francisco.dance/wikigrowth/ might help. If you check the statistics
for Wikisource, you will see that Indic Wikisources are the ones with the
maximum growth in the last year. These statistics aren't designed for
Wikisource but this still shows the value that the Indic communities see in
Wikisource especially when there is an unavailability of online sources
(Project Gutenberg etc.)
